Scottish boy is Mumbai winner of Classmate Spell Bee semis

MUMBAI: Aditya Gupta from the Bombay Scottish School, Mahim, has emerged as the Mumbai winner of the semi-finals of Classmate

Spell Bee

Season 8, India’s largest spelling competition.

Mumbai is one of 30 cities in which the semi-finals were conducted. In the initial phase, children from across 74 schools in the city were given spelling tests. The top 15 scorers from each school then competed in the city finals. The top performers from the city finals competed at the semi-final stage of the competition. They were given an online test.

The finals, where Aditya Gupta will now compete with other school-goers, will see a stiff competition between the top 16 scorers across various cities in India to win the title of Classmate Spell Bee Season 8’s national champion. The all-India finals will be telecast on The Discovery Channel, Discovery Kids and Discovery Tamil.

Classmate, one of India’s leading notebook brands by ITC, and Radio Mirchi 98.3 FM launched Season 8 of Classmate Spell Bee three months ago.

The national champion of Classmate Spell Bee Season 8 will win a grand prize of Rs 2 lakh, and get an opportunity to witness the prestigious Scripps National Spelling Bee with a parent in Washington D.C. in an all-expenses-paid trip.
